Join us as a Business Analyst Intern in our IT Department!
Start your career with BBH and learn firsthand about our services, culture, financial services industry and contribute to the development projects in Financial Services Sector.
We put a lot of care into our internship programs as they help us identify our future hires and leaders.
Some of your key responsibilities will include:
- Reviewing technical specification documentation which may include data modelling, dataflow diagramming, screen design, workflow analysis etc.
- Assistance in authoring clear and concise technical requirement documentation
- Involvement in design and development process as well as in system testing
- Gathering requirements of proposed changes or issues to be fixed and helping set scope definition
- Providing support to Technical and QA teams to provide guidance and clarifications regarding requirement question
- Assistance in planning meetings, prepare materials, and participating in meetings with business users and vendors
- Supporting business requirements discovery and creating requirements documents through close cooperation with the product owners and software development teams
- Participating in regular team meetings to discuss project scope, estimate effort and identify solutions

Brown Brothers Harriman (BBH) is a privately-held financial institution that has been a thought leader and solutions provider for over 200 years. We serve the most sophisticated individuals and institutions with expertise in Private Banking, Investment Management and Investor Services. Our 5,000 employees operate from 17 locations throughout North America, Europe and Asia.
